EC Number General Stability Reference
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77dialysis first against EDTA or oxime and then against water produces an inhibition which results in the recovery of 36% of the initial phosphotransferase activity and 65% of the initial phosphatase activity 641990
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77does not lose acttivity on lyophilization 641993
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77no loss of activity after dialysis overnight against distilled water 641990
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77not stable to SDS 641993
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77stable in presence of 2 M urea, but not 4 M urea 641993
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77storage in 20% acetone for 1 week without loss of activity 641996
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77the enzyme can be isolated and handled only in the presence of detergents 641993
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77the enzyme tolerates repeated freeze-thawing 642001
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77tolerates repeated freezing and thawing 641993
Display the word mapDisplay the reaction diagram Show all sequences 2.7.1.77withstands repeated freezing and thawing if the protein concentration is less than 0.5 mg/ml 641994
